Default F45 on 96

Is the F45 ride selection suspension on a 96 the same as the early C-5's. I think I might need the shocks replaced and can't find replacement parts. Any help would be great.

The 96 and early C5's use the same basic ride control system but the shocks won't interchange because of the suspension differences between a C4 and C5.

"FYI", people often confuse the 1996 F45 Real Time Damping Delphi shocks with the '95 and earlier FX3 Selective Ride Control Bilstein shocks. The '96 shocks are not, let me repeat that, are not the same as the earlier shocks and they are not interchangeable.

As Dan mentioned above, you can punt them and substitute in traditonal shocks. I used to use Z51 Bilsteins and now have adjustable Koni Sports. There are various ways around the Service Ride Control light you'll get with the factory shocks removed from the system. Some pull the fuse in the rear compartment, I popped the light bulb out.
